
How to Guard Wendell Carter Jr.
Wendell does most of his damage from at the rim (39.2% of his attempts) and is a limited outside shooter you can sag off. The plan below is built from where he actually shoots this season.

The scouting report: how to defend Wendell
Wall off the paint early
Wendell takes 39.2% of his shots at the rim and finishes 75.9% there. Build the wall before he turns the corner and force the ball back out rather than meeting him at the cup.
Go under screens, sag into the paint
He is a lower-volume or below-average outside shooter (32% on 228 attempts). You can go under ball screens and sink into the paint to take away the drive and dare him to settle for the jumper.

Quiet edges on Wendell
- Barely affected by tight contests — 51.6% contested vs 49.2% open. Contest quality matters more than contest frequency.

What is Wendell Carter Jr.'s biggest weakness on offense?
Relative to the rest of his shot diet, Wendell is least efficient on his three-point attempts (32% on 228 shots this season). Steering him toward that shot, rather than the ones he makes at a high rate, is the statistical edge.
Is Wendell Carter Jr. a good three-point shooter?
Wendell has taken 228 three-pointers this season and made 73 of them (32%). That share of his offense (35.3% of his attempts) is what decides whether you chase him over screens or sag under them.
How many points per game does Wendell Carter Jr. average?
Wendell is averaging 11.8 points per game this season, along with 2 assists and 7.4 rebounds. Scoring volume is why he draws the defensive game plan on this page.
